Combining the Golden Triangle with Leh Ladakh creates a diverse and fascinating travel itinerary that showcases both the cultural richness of northern India and the breathtaking landscapes of the Himalayas. Here’s an overview of what each part of the trip entails:
- Golden Triangle: The Golden Triangle is a popular tourist circuit in India that covers three historic cities: Delhi, Agra, and Jaipur.
- Delhi: India’s capital city, Delhi, is a vibrant metropolis with a rich history spanning centuries. Key attractions include the Red Fort, Jama Masjid, Qutub Minar, India Gate, and Humayun’s Tomb.
- Agra: Agra is home to the iconic Taj Mahal,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the New Seven Wonders of the World. Other notable sites include the Agra Fort and Fatehpur Sikri.
- Jaipur: Known as the Pink City, Jaipur is the capital of Rajasthan and is famous for its architectural wonders such as the Amer Fort, City Palace, Hawa Mahal, and Jantar Mantar.
- Leh Ladakh: Leh Ladakh is a region in the northernmost part of India, located in the state of Jammu and Kashmir. It is renowned for its stunning landscapes, Buddhist monasteries, and unique culture.
- Leh: The main town of the region, Leh, is situated at high altitude and offers bre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ains. Visitors can explore Leh Palace, Shanti Stupa, and the bustling Leh Market.
- Nubra Valley: Known for its surreal landscapes, including sand dunes and the confluence of the Shyok and Nubra rivers, Nubra Valley offers opportunities for camel safaris and visits to monasteries like Diskit Gompa.
- Pangong Lake: This iconic lake, situated at an altitude of over 4,000 meters, is famous for its crystal-clear blue waters and dramatic scenery. It gained international fame after being featured in the movie “3 Idiots.”
- Monasteries: Leh Ladakh is dotted with numerous Buddhist monasteries, such as Hemis Monastery, Thiksey Monastery, and Lamayuru Monastery, each offering insight into the region’s spiritual heritage.
Combining the Golden Triangle with Leh Ladakh allows travelers to experience the best of both worlds: the cultural treasures of India’s historic cities and the awe-inspiring beauty of the Himalayas. It’s a journey that offers a diverse range of experiences, from exploring ancient forts and palaces to trekking in remote mountain landscapes and immersing oneself in the tranquility of Buddhist monasteries.

After enjoying morning breakfast, you will check out from the hotel and do visit Taj Mahal and Agra Fort, and later leave for Jaipur . On your way you will visit Fatehpur Sikri. Built by Mughal Emperor Akbar in the 16th century, Fatehpur is an amazing city of red sandstone. You can also visit Jama Masjid, Diwan-e-aam, Tomb of Salim Chisti, Buland Darwaza, and Panch Mahal. After exploring Fatehpur Sikri, you will continue your journey to Jaipur. Upon arrival, you will check into the hotel for night stay.
After having breakfast in the morning, you will head out for a day tour of Jaipur City. You will drive for Amber Fort which is the first destination of the day. On the way, you will visit impeccable Hawa Mahal (Palace of winds) which used to be the place for ladies of the palace to watch daily routines on the street. Afterwards, you will visit City Palace which covers approx 1/7th area of the city. You will also visit Jantar Mantar (a primitive astronomical observatory) which a UNESCO World Heritage Site. After breakfast, carry packed lunch for the day. Indus & Zanskar river Sangam, drive along the Indus river visiting, Pathar Sahib Gurdwara and Magnetic Hill (where the cars defy gravity), visit the great statue of Maitreya Buddha in the Likir monastery and the 1000-year old murals of Alchi monastery, listed among the best Buddhist miniature paintings. Continue your road journey, Hall of Fame (which has a museum of the Kargil War memorabilia) and Kalimata Temple, River Rafting (subject to whether condition and on guest own charges). Overnight stay at the hotel.
After breakfast, drive to Nubra Valley, also known as Valley of flowers via Khardungla, the highest motorable road in the World, (18,380 ft). On your arrival in Nubra Valley check in the hotel / camp After a sumptuous lunch take a walk on the banks of Shayok river, you can also enjoy a ride on double humped camels on the Sand Dunes between Deskit & Hundur Village, by yourself.
